Hon’ble Devi Prasad Singh, J.—District Government Counsel (Civil and Criminal), appointed by the Government in subordinate Courts in pursuance of power conferred by Section 24 of CrPC read with Legal Remambrancer Manual (L.R. Manual), has been the battle ground in this State of U.P. since almost three decades. The necessary element to make appointment of District Government Counsel keeping in view the public good and interest as a condition precedent as held by the Hon’ble Supreme Court vide Mahadev v. Shanti Bhai and othersm, (1969) 2 SCR 422; Mundrika Prasad Singh v. State of Bihar, (1979) 4 SCC 701, seems to be obliterated by their stroke of pen with the change of Government with uncared mind to the statutory mandate and constitutional ethos. The State counsel seems to be appointed or removed without following due course of law and mandate of Hon’ble Supreme Court flowing from catena of judgments including Km. Shri Lekha Vidyarthi etc. etc. v. State of U.P. and others, 1991 SCC (1) 212, as well as State of U.P. v.
